A hometown guy, Dr. Boeve is a graduate of Zeeland West High School, and then went on to complete his Bachelor of Science in Biomedical Science at Grand Valley State University. From there he completed his Doctorate of Osteopathic Medicine at University of Pikeville, Kentucky College of Osteopathic Medicine and during his training he completed a teaching fellowship in Osteopathic Manipulative Medicine (OMM). Most recently Dr. Boeve completed his residency at Metro Health-University of Michigan Health where he specialized in both Family Medicine and Neuromusculoskeletal Medicine.
Dr. Boeve was born and raised in West Michigan and it is his goal to provide quality, comprehensive, and compassionate medical care to the people of West Michigan. With his training, he specializes in care of individuals from birth to their twilight years and the variety of health care conditions associated with all stages of life.
In addition to primary care, Dr. Boeve specializes in Neuromusculoskeletal Medicine which is the application of Osteopathic Manipulative Therapy (often called OMT or OMM). OMT can help people of all ages and backgrounds. The treatment can be used to ease pain, promote healing and increase overall mobility. Although often used to treat muscle pain, the treatment can also help patients with a number of other health problems such as: asthma, sinus disorders, carpal tunnel syndrome, migraines, and pains associated with pregnancy.
Through OMT, physicians manually apply a specific amount of pressure to different regions of the body. These techniques can help treat structural and tissue abnormalities, relieve joint restriction and misalignment, restore muscle and tissue balance, and promote the overall movement of blood flow throughout the body.
